> Thanks, but why do we need such an option, given that we have
> buffer-change history, and so the visible buffers are usually just a
> couple of keystrokes away, like M-n?

If a buffer is open in multiple windows and one of these windows is
momentarily switched off of to look at something else, it is unintuitive
for buffer switching to default to a non-visible buffer instead of the
previously open buffer.  More often than not, a quick [C-x b RET] is,
and should be, sufficient for switching buffers.  Forcing the user to
actively choose the buffer they want introduces unnecessary burden which
can be a significant source of distraction over time.
